NEOGOV · 8 hours ago
Senior Application Programmer
NEOGOV is part of the State of Michigan's Department of Technology, Management and Budget (DTMB), which supports the business operations of state agencies. The Senior Application Programmer is responsible for the design, development, and maintenance of various applications, ensuring quality and adherence to project deadlines while leading a team of developers.
GovTechHuman ResourcesInformation TechnologySoftware
Responsibilities
Responsible for the complete range of information system analyst assignments including, but not limited to the design, development, quality assurance testing, change management activities, and on-going enhancements and documentation of the technical architecture, application software, databases, interdependencies, and security solutions for all existing web, database, and mobile applications, as well as new development
Acts as a Team Lead in directing the development team, providing advice and guidance to development staff and working closely with Project Managers to ensure project quality, milestones, and deadlines are met
Serve as a Technical Consultant to the client to develop solutions and streamline critical business processes
Supports and enhances the agencies’ data needs through the maintenance and modification of existing web, client server, or mobile applications, the development of new web, client server or mobile applications, as well as the rewrite of legacy applications and systems
Additional application development support to address the needs of the DNR, EGLE, and MDARD Application Development section may be assigned as needed
Qualification
Required
Possession of a Bachelor's degree with 21 semester (32 term) credits in one or a combination of the following: computer science, data processing, computer information systems, data communications, networking, systems analysis, computer programming, information assurance, IT project management or mathematics
Two years of professional experience equivalent to an Information Technology Infrastructure or Programmer/Analyst P11
Possession of an associate's degree with 16 semester (24 term) credits in computer science, information assurance, data processing, computer information, data communications, networking, systems analysis, computer programming, IT project management, or mathematics and two years of experience as an application programmer, computer operator, or information technology technician; or two years (4,160 hours) of experience as an Information Technology Student Assistant may be substituted for the education requirement
Educational level typically acquired through completion of high school and four years of experience as an application programmer, computer operator, information technology technician, or four years (8,320 hours) of experience as an Information Technology Student Assistant may be substituted for the education requirement
You must attach a detailed resume, cover letter and official transcript to your application (word or pdf)
Failure to do so will result in your application packet being screened out as incomplete
If applicable, attach copies of official college transcripts to your application. (Internet version of transcripts will not be accepted)
Failure to attach applicable transcripts may result in your application being screened out
This position may be eligible for a sign-on bonus up to $2,500
Certain positions may require certification in specific information technology programs
Benefits
Tuition reduction program at several key higher education institutes
Good benefits
Access to professional development training
Excellent vacation and sick time policies
Ability to successfully juggle your work and family life
Sign-on bonus up to $2,500
Health, mental health, dental, vision, and life insurance coverage for the whole family
No-cost life insurance at double your annual salary, paying up to $200,000
No-cost vision insurance
Disability coverage providing extended benefits and partial pay
Supplemental pay and insurance during some military leaves
15 to 35 paid personal days per year
13 paid sick days per year
12 weeks of paid parental leave after a birth or adoption
Up to 14 paid holidays per year including New Year’s and Christmas Eve, Memorial and Labor Day, Thanksgiving, Veterans Day, and Juneteenth
Up to 1 paid day of school and community leave annually
401(k) and 457 enrollments offered to new hires with multiple investment options
4% automatic contribution by the state for 401(k) plans
Up to a 5% match for additional 401(k) account contributions
State contributions fully vest after 4 years
Funds may be rolled in from previous retirement accounts
Alternate/Remote-Work Schedules for some positions
Bonus and Longevity Pay Programs
Tax-Advantaged Parking and Health Savings Accounts
Public Service Loan Forgiveness Program Eligible Employer
Tuition Reimbursement Program
Professional Development
Flexible work schedules and remote or hybrid telecommuting options
Company
NEOGOV
NEOGOV is the leading provider of workforce management software uniquely designed for the public sector, education, and public safety.
Funding
Current Stage
Late StageTotal Funding
$700MKey Investors
Warburg Pincus
2025-07-28Secondary Market· $700M
2025-07-28Acquired
2021-06-02Private Equity
Recent News
Canada NewsWire
2025-11-14
2025-11-14
Government Technology US
2025-10-31
Company data provided by crunchbase